Left pelvic pain of intensity2/10
Mild pain in left pelvical region running towards back of intensity 2/10. Went for USG of KUB region and diagnosed with mild dilation of left pelvicalyceal system and the entire ureter suggesting mild hydronephrosis and hydroureter secondary to a solitary lower ureteric calculus measuring 4 mm. Since 20/04/2025 the pain is persistent and sometimes occur and sometimes not. No issue in urine and no pain and no blood as confirmed by urine report teated on 17/04/2025. Please suggest for treatment.
